āI am in my last year of high school and waiting for my day in court.ā - A Letter from a High School Student
#FrontLine #ProtestStories
Ten years. Whatās ten years? One-eighth of my life could be spent in jail watching my comrades get arrested, killed, raped or simply disappear. Yet there is simply nothing I can do about it.
I meet āpeaceful, rational and non-violentā (PRN) Hongkongers every now and then, and they ask me, āWhy do you have to stand so close to the frontlines? The police have lost their minds. They beat young people up so ruthlessly. It hurts to see it.ā Usually, I will just chuckle and say āsorryā, because I simply do not know how to respond.

It takes only 1 second to surrender but forever to persevere: When ābackend supportersā become āfrontline fightersā
As this article was written, the former president of Hong Kong Confederation of Trade Unions (#HKCTU), Carol NG, was charged with āconspiracy to subvert state powerā along with other 46 persons due to their participation in the 2020 HK pro-democracy primaries (ā2020 Primariesā) and all were put in custody and remanded.
When the 47 defendants reported to the Police in February 2021, they initially thought they could be put on bail and be āfreeā at least until April.
Shockingly the regime pushed and pushed the prosecution a lot earlier to 1 March 2021.

FRONTLINE Wins Peabody Award for āChina Undercoverā
China Undercover, FRONTLINEās documentary investigating what has been described as the largest mass incarceration of an ethnic group since the Holocaust, was named a 2021 George Foster Peabody Award winner in the News category on Monday. The April 2020 documentary went inside Chinaās tightly controlled Xinjiang region to explore the Chinese Communist regimeās mass imprisonment of an estimated 2 million Uyghur and other Muslim minorities ā and its use and testing of sophisticated surveillance technology on Muslim communities.
